Farmers & Merchants Bancorp, Inc. (NASDAQ:FMAO) Sees Significant Decrease in Short Interest

Farmers & Merchants Bancorp, Inc. (NASDAQ:FMAOGet Free Report) was the target of a significant decline in short interest in the month of September. As of September 30th, there was short interest totalling 202,600 shares, a decline of 8.8% from the September 15th total of 222,200 shares.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 33,500 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 6.0 days.

Farmers & Merchants Bancorp Price Performance

FMAO traded down $0.27 during trading on Thursday, hitting $28.49. 13,029 shares of the stock traded hands, compared to its average volume of 26,623. Farmers & Merchants Bancorp has a twelve month low of $16.90 and a twelve month high of $28.76. The company has a market cap of $389.80 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of 17.92 and a beta of 0.63.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.82, a current ratio of 1.00 and a quick ratio of 1.00. The business has a 50 day moving average price of $26.54 and a 200 day moving average price of $23.93.

Farmers & Merchants Bancorp (NASDAQ:FMAOGet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, August 1st. The financial services provider reported $0.42 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.37 by $0.05. Farmers & Merchants Bancorp had a net margin of 12.59% and a return on equity of 6.79%. The business had revenue of $44.83 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$24.39 million. Equities research analysts forecast that Farmers & Merchants Bancorp will post 1.59 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Farmers & Merchants Bancorp Increases Dividend

The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Sunday, October 20th. Stockholders of record on Friday, October 4th will be issued a dividend of $0.221 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, October 4th. This is an increase from Farmers & Merchants Bancorp’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.22. This represents a $0.88 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.10%. Farmers & Merchants Bancorp’s dividend payout ratio is 55.35%.

Farmers & Merchants Bancorp Company Profile

Farmers & Merchants Bancorp, Inc operates as the bank holding company for The Farmers & Merchants State Bank that provides commercial banking services to individuals and small businesses in Northwest Ohio and Northeast Indiana. The company offers checking, savings, and time deposit accounts; certificates of deposit; and custodial services for individual retirement and health savings accounts.
